Will Queen Charlotte Have a Season 2: Status, Context, and What to Know

Current Status of Queen Charlotte Season 2

As of the latest available information, there is no official confirmation that Queen Charlotte will have a season 2. This status clarifier outlines what is known publicly, including statements from creators and production timelines, while explaining how to track future announcements reliably.

What We Know About the Original Limited Series

Queen Charlotte aired as a limited series that explored pivotal moments in the life of Queen Charlotte of Mecklenburg-Strelitz. Understanding the original scope helps clarify why a season 2 has not been formally greenlit and what a follow-up could realistically address.

Series Overview and Format

The series was conceived as a focused narrative covering specific historical turning points rather than an ongoing multi-season chronicle. This format influences renewal decisions and expectations around continuation stories.

Why a Season 2 Has Not Been Confirmed

Several factors contribute to the absence of a season 2 announcement, including the limited series structure, creative priorities, and the scope of historical material available. These points clarify common assumptions and align expectations with production realities.

  • The original series was produced and marketed as a limited event, not an ongoing franchise.
  • Continuation depends on creative development, talent schedules, and network strategy.
  • Historical topics can support either deep dives within a single season or expansion across multiple formats, but neither path is guaranteed.
  • Audience reception and critical engagement inform future decisions, but do not automatically lead to renewal.
  • Production resources and platform priorities influence whether new seasons move forward.
